Market observation
Monitor Safety Events has a distinct market in Manufacturing & Industrial
Explicit PPE, exclusion-zone and collision-alert workflows offer the clearest fit. No customer deployment proof or usable reviews are supplied; scores reflect available evidence, not verified performance. Free access does not necessarily establish production cost.
SOTA2 collected 14 companies and 19 products with explicit evidence for this task in Manufacturing & Industrial. That vertical evidence is what makes this more useful than a general product list.
The products still have to prove task fit, adoption, product maturity, and pricing—the industry label alone does not improve their position.
